Et encore, le double boot est de moins en moins utilisé. Pour les lans, le jeu le plus populaire est Enemy Territory, qui marche très bien sur les Yaka (la distrib linux maison). Enfin, c'était ca l'année dernière. Depuis, ca a peut-être changé.
Le développeur a l'air de s'être bien documenté avant de commencer cela, et maintenant le projet a l'air d'avancer rapidement. Le choix de python n'y est surement pas pour rien.
Je dois avouer que je trouve leurs points de vue assez extremistes, mais il y a malgré tout des idées intéressantes, et ça incite à réfléchir sur le rôle de l'automobile dans la société actuelle.
Le mieux reste encore d'aller lire, et de se faire sa propre idée.
Je ne voudrais pas critiquer ton prof, mais je ne pense pas que ces indications te soient très utiles. Outre le fait que je vois mal comment ton problème pourrait être NP-complet, je ne vois pas à quoi ca t'avancerait.
Par contre, les algorithmes de type minmax et alpha-beta sont des algorithmes efficaces pour ce genre de jeux, à condition d'avoir une bonne fonction d'évaluation. Par exemple, les meilleurs jeux d'échecs utilisent ces algorithmes (avec des optimisations). Tu ne devrais pas avoir de mal à trouver de la doc sur ce sujet sur internet.
Implémenter un tel algorithme n'est pas très difficile, mais il faut trouver une bonne fonction d'évaluation. Pour cela, tu peux utiliser les algorithmes génétiques (si tu en as le temps). Je pense que cette méthode peut donner de très bons résultats, genre battre ton prof lors de la soutenance.
Sinon, les systèmes experts, c'est bien quand on a un expert sous la main.
La logique floue ne devrait pas t'être très utile.
Les algorithmes de type colonie de fourmis, je veux bien, mais je vois mal comment utiliser cela.
Et pour les réseaux bayésiens, je ne sais pas du tout ce qu'ils peuvent donner sur un ce genre de problèmes.
Un dernier domaine que tu pourrais éventuellement explorer est l'apprentissage.
Par hasard, tu n'aurais pas un module ub dans lsmod ?
Si c'est le cas, essaye de monter /dev/uba1 à la place de /dev/sda1. Si cela ne marche pas, essaye de décocher <> Low Performance USB Block driver dans la config de ton kernel.
Est-ce que quelqu'un sait à quoi sert ce module, à part à faire chier le monde (avec ce module, mes clés usb ne se montent plus) ?
En fait, le système de fichiers FAT32 ne possède pas de propriétaires des fichiers. Lors du montage, les fichiers deviennent la propriété temporaire de root (par défaut).
Mais, on peut spécifier un autre utilisateur avec l'option uid (mount -o uid=1000 ...).
On peut aussi rajouter la ligne suivante dans /etc/fstab :
/dev/sda1 /mnt/removable vfat user,rw,noauto 0 0
aisi, tout utilisateur pourra monter la clé usb, et les fichiers montés appartiendront à l'utilisateur qui a monté la clé usb.
Pour commencer, tu peux essayer des live-cds. Par exemple, knoppix si tu préfères KDE, ou Ubuntu si tu préfères gnome, et les 2 si tu ne connais pas ou n'a pas encore de préférences. Il en existe d'autres, mais je pense que ces deux-là sont pas mal pour débuter.
Comment a-t-il fait pour effacer le répertoire /var/log et le binaire logger s'il n'avait que les droits de www-data ? Personnellement, je considérerais qu'il a utilisé un autre exploit pour gagner le root.
Si tu es sur qu'il n'a eu que les droits de www-data, recherche tous les fichiers lui appartenant, fait en une sauvegarde, supprime-les et réinstalle ce qu'il faut.
Mais l'idéal reste quand même un reformatage + une réinstallation complète.
Heu, vim s'intègre tellement mal à KDE que les auteurs de kvim ont décidé de réécrire leur clone de vim pour l'intégrer dans kde. Si je me souviens bien, ca doit s'appeller yzis.
Comme dit plus haut, la freebox fait de la translation d'adresse (NAT), donc tes pcs ne craignent rien pour toutes les attaques venant d'internet vers un port qui n'est pas routé explicitement par la freebox.
Par contre, un firewall peut quand même être utile pour les connexions sortantes, comme par exemple pour empêcher un trojan d'accéder à internet.
Je ne vois qu'une seule raison valable de marquer "compatible windows" sur la boite : si le casque est accompagné d'un logiciel pour windows (du genre, reconnaissance des paroles). Mais ca n'a pas l'air d'être le cas.
De toute manière, le casque ne doit pas poser de problème sous gentoo.
J'utilise aussi une gentoo, et ce n'est pas pour les perfs.
Je trouve que les avantages de gentoo sont une bonne doc, les use flags, la facilité de gérer les services, etc. Mais ce que je trouve le plus important, c'est la communauaté très sympatique.
Sinon, je connais des débutants qui utilisent des gentoo, et qui s'en sortent bien, mais c'est vrai qu'ils sont bien aidés.
[^] # Re: Précision
Posté par Bruno Michel (site web personnel) . En réponse à la dépêche Le GET rend votre Bureau Libre !. Évalué à 1.
[^] # Re: man tr
Posté par Bruno Michel (site web personnel) . En réponse à la dépêche Guerre des Mondes à la sauce Spielberg. Évalué à 3.
:help rot13 pour plus de détails.
[^] # Re: Tant qu'on est dans les annonces ...
Posté par Bruno Michel (site web personnel) . En réponse à la dépêche Subversion 1.2. Évalué à 3.
Le développeur a l'air de s'être bien documenté avant de commencer cela, et maintenant le projet a l'air d'avancer rapidement. Le choix de python n'y est surement pas pour rien.
[^] # Re: bztarot
Posté par Bruno Michel (site web personnel) . En réponse au message jeux de tarot. Évalué à -1.
http://savannah.nongnu.org/projects/maitretarot/(...)
Je ne l'ai pas testé, donc je ne peux pas dire s'il permet de jouer à 5.
[^] # Re: Un blog sur le sujet
Posté par Bruno Michel (site web personnel) . En réponse au journal Violence routière. Évalué à 2.
http://antivoitures.free.fr/2005/05/fait-divers.html(...)
Ca colle tellement avec le sujet que je me demande si l'auteur de l'article ne lit pas linuxfr.
[^] # Re: Ca c'est du journal :)
Posté par Bruno Michel (site web personnel) . En réponse au journal 2.6.11.8. Évalué à 9.
* make oldconfig :
copier d'abord un ancien .config, make oldconfig ne posera alors des questions que pour les nouveautés
* make gconfig :
graphique en GTK, alors que xconfig est en QT
* make randconfig
Pour la compilation, je fais juste un make. Sinon, make help permet de voir les différentes cibles existantes.
# Un blog sur le sujet
Posté par Bruno Michel (site web personnel) . En réponse au journal Violence routière. Évalué à 2.
http://antivoitures.free.fr/2004/11/bas-la-voiturevive-le-vlo.html(...)
Je dois avouer que je trouve leurs points de vue assez extremistes, mais il y a malgré tout des idées intéressantes, et ça incite à réfléchir sur le rôle de l'automobile dans la société actuelle.
Le mieux reste encore d'aller lire, et de se faire sa propre idée.
[^] # Re: Oui..
Posté par Bruno Michel (site web personnel) . En réponse au journal Violence routière. Évalué à 9.
[^] # Re: Et ouai ...
Posté par Bruno Michel (site web personnel) . En réponse au journal Violence routière. Évalué à 10.
# IA
Posté par Bruno Michel (site web personnel) . En réponse au message Programmation d'une IA pour le jeu des dames chinoises. Évalué à 2.
Par contre, les algorithmes de type minmax et alpha-beta sont des algorithmes efficaces pour ce genre de jeux, à condition d'avoir une bonne fonction d'évaluation. Par exemple, les meilleurs jeux d'échecs utilisent ces algorithmes (avec des optimisations). Tu ne devrais pas avoir de mal à trouver de la doc sur ce sujet sur internet.
Implémenter un tel algorithme n'est pas très difficile, mais il faut trouver une bonne fonction d'évaluation. Pour cela, tu peux utiliser les algorithmes génétiques (si tu en as le temps). Je pense que cette méthode peut donner de très bons résultats, genre battre ton prof lors de la soutenance.
Sinon, les systèmes experts, c'est bien quand on a un expert sous la main.
La logique floue ne devrait pas t'être très utile.
Les algorithmes de type colonie de fourmis, je veux bien, mais je vois mal comment utiliser cela.
Et pour les réseaux bayésiens, je ne sais pas du tout ce qu'ils peuvent donner sur un ce genre de problèmes.
Un dernier domaine que tu pourrais éventuellement explorer est l'apprentissage.
[^] # Re: et ruby ?
Posté par Bruno Michel (site web personnel) . En réponse au message Cherche un language de script. Évalué à 3.
http://www.rubycentral.com/book/taint.html(...)
http://www.rubygarden.org/ruby?UsingRubyWithOtherLanguages(...)
[^] # Re: A l'attention de bersace...et de tous les autres
Posté par Bruno Michel (site web personnel) . En réponse au message problème de clé USB Lexar. Évalué à 1.
# Module ub
Posté par Bruno Michel (site web personnel) . En réponse au message Montage cle usb. Évalué à 1.
Si c'est le cas, essaye de monter /dev/uba1 à la place de /dev/sda1. Si cela ne marche pas, essaye de décocher <> Low Performance USB Block driver dans la config de ton kernel.
Est-ce que quelqu'un sait à quoi sert ce module, à part à faire chier le monde (avec ce module, mes clés usb ne se montent plus) ?
[^] # Re: Help needed
Posté par Bruno Michel (site web personnel) . En réponse au message unison et synchronisation d'une clé USB FAT32 montée sous Linux.. Évalué à 3.
Mais, on peut spécifier un autre utilisateur avec l'option uid (mount -o uid=1000 ...).
On peut aussi rajouter la ligne suivante dans /etc/fstab :
/dev/sda1 /mnt/removable vfat user,rw,noauto 0 0
aisi, tout utilisateur pourra monter la clé usb, et les fichiers montés appartiendront à l'utilisateur qui a monté la clé usb.
# Pour commencer ...
Posté par Bruno Michel (site web personnel) . En réponse au message la question type : qui choisir ?!?. Évalué à 1.
Tu peux télécharger ces CDs là :
http://knoppix-fr.org/download/#knoppix(...)
http://www.ubuntu-fr.org/telechargement(...)
[^] # Re: Peur...
Posté par Bruno Michel (site web personnel) . En réponse au journal Qt 4.0 en GPL sous Windows. Évalué à 3.
http://kde-cygwin.sourceforge.net/(...)
[^] # Re: Hum ...
Posté par Bruno Michel (site web personnel) . En réponse au message et merde... un script kiddie !. Évalué à 5.
Si tu es sur qu'il n'a eu que les droits de www-data, recherche tous les fichiers lui appartenant, fait en une sauvegarde, supprime-les et réinstalle ce qu'il faut.
Mais l'idéal reste quand même un reformatage + une réinstallation complète.
[^] # Re: Emacs ou vi? (pas de troll)
Posté par Bruno Michel (site web personnel) . En réponse au journal Emacs ou vi? (pas de troll). Évalué à 1.
# Freebox
Posté par Bruno Michel (site web personnel) . En réponse au message Question générale sur la sécurité/parefeu (pour mon petit LAN). Évalué à 3.
Par contre, un firewall peut quand même être utile pour les connexions sortantes, comme par exemple pour empêcher un trojan d'accéder à internet.
[^] # Re: Re:
Posté par Bruno Michel (site web personnel) . En réponse au message Micro casques plantronics sous gentoo. Évalué à 1.
De toute manière, le casque ne doit pas poser de problème sous gentoo.
[^] # Re: TM 290 XCI
Posté par Bruno Michel (site web personnel) . En réponse au message Portable Acer et Nux. Évalué à 1.
Il a une bonne autonomie, centrino oblige, et au prix auquel il était (destockage d'une fin de série, ou un truc dans le genre), je ne regrette pas.
# heu ...
Posté par Bruno Michel (site web personnel) . En réponse au journal Informations....pas facile de les avoir !. Évalué à 2.
# Urxvt
Posté par Bruno Michel (site web personnel) . En réponse au message Un terminal qui en a!. Évalué à 2.
Il est probablement disponible sur ta distribution préférée, et sinon, tu peux le trouver là :
http://software.schmorp.de/(...)
[^] # Re: gentoo
Posté par Bruno Michel (site web personnel) . En réponse au journal Vous n'êtes pas sous Gentoo : gardez la tête haute. Évalué à 2.
Je trouve que les avantages de gentoo sont une bonne doc, les use flags, la facilité de gérer les services, etc. Mais ce que je trouve le plus important, c'est la communauaté très sympatique.
Sinon, je connais des débutants qui utilisent des gentoo, et qui s'en sortent bien, mais c'est vrai qu'ils sont bien aidés.
# Beep media player
Posté par Bruno Michel (site web personnel) . En réponse au message Les gnom'eurs n'écoutent ils pas de musique ?. Évalué à 1.
Tu peux le trouver là : http://beepmp.sourceforge.net/(...)